Sam Smith was spat at in the street after changing their pronouns
During an interview with Apple Music's Zane Lowe, the Unholy singer was asked to reflect on the highs and lows they have experienced since they came out as non-binary and changed their pronouns to they/them in 2019. "I think the only negatives and the struggle have been in my public life and my job. And just the amount of hate and s**tness (sic) that came my way was just exhausting and it was really hard." Sam Smith / Apple Music's Zane Lowe. Sam then admitted that they can avoid hate online but not in person.
